The Federal Correctional Institution, Petersburg Low (FCI Petersburg Low), situated in Virginia as part of the Petersburg Federal Correctional Complex (FCC), houses low-security male inmates alongside a satellite prison camp for minimum-security offenders. Located in Prince George County, 25 miles southeast of Richmond, Virginia, it provides housing in dormitories or two-person cells within six housing units, with most lacking air conditioning.

Healthcare services at FCI Petersburg Low encompass sick calls, medications, medical and dental emergencies, routine dental care, eyeglasses, hearing aids, physical examinations, and mandatory HIV testing. Inmates request medical attention through a triage form.

Counseling and treatment groups, including stress and anger management, are offered quarterly. The Religious Services Department provides the Life Connections Program for inmates seeking personal growth. The facility houses a Residential Drug Abuse Program (RDAP) and offers various other drug abuse programs and support groups.

Educational opportunities cover GED, ESL, Adult Continuing Education (ACE), and parenting programs, with vocational training available in Carpentry, Machinist, and Masonry. Apprenticeships in various fields are also offered. The facility boasts a general library, an Inter-Library Loan Program, and access to legal materials through the TRULINCS Electronic Law Library.

UNICOR at FCI Petersburg Low aids in release preparation by providing inmates with marketable job skills. Inmates can use funds in their account for commissary purchases, phone accounts, TRU-Units, and other transactions. Recreation facilities include a gymnasium, outdoor pavilion, athletic fields, and various courts, with structured activities and hobby craft programs available.

Visitation Information

Petersburg Low and Camp Minimum - Visiting Hours

  • Friday 5:00 pm - 9:00 pm
  • Saturday 8:00 am - 3:00 pm
  • Sunday 8:00 am - 3:00 pm
  • Holidays 8:00 am - 3:00 pm
